Avoid sweeps residue card to cause dental chair auxiliary device of jam inside pipeline
Technical Field
The invention relates to the technical field of dental chair equipment, in particular to a dental chair auxiliary device for preventing scraps and residues from being blocked in a pipeline to cause blockage.
Background
Along with the improvement of the living standard of modern people, the importance degree of teeth is gradually paid attention to, and when the health problem examination in the oral cavity is carried out, a patient needs to lie on a specially-equipped dental chair, so that the examination by a doctor is facilitated, and the outflow of mouthwash is also avoided.
The dental chair all can be equipped with the pipeline mouth, so that discharge the mouthwash in the patient's mouth, in the in-process of carrying out oral treatment, a large amount of bacterium residues in the patient's mouth have been filtered in the mouthwash, in order to avoid these bacterium dwell time processes to breed more bacterium, need in time discharge these sewage, under the not many circumstances of volume of filtering the water discharge, sewage is dry easily, will let the filth remain in pipeline inner wall department very easily, it will lead to the pipeline to be blockked up by the filth to accumulate when too much, will let the sewage of pipeline department difficult in order to discharge like this for a long time, and the accumulation time is too long, will rise inside the cup, cause the jam in the dirty cup of feasible weak suction collection, cause the puzzlement for the work of clearing up.

Detailed Description
The technical solutions in the embodiments of the present invention will be clearly and completely described below with reference to the drawings in the embodiments of the present invention, and it is obvious that the described embodiments are only a part of the embodiments of the present invention, and not all of the embodiments. All other embodiments, which can be derived by a person skilled in the art from the embodiments given herein without making any creative effort, shall fall within the protection scope of the present invention.
Referring to fig. 1-4, a dental chair auxiliary device for preventing scraps and residues from being blocked inside a pipeline to cause blockage comprises a fixed ring 1, a movable cover 5 is fixedly connected to the bottom side of the fixed ring 1, a base 8 is fixedly connected to the bottom end of the movable cover 5, a groove 9 is arranged at the top axis of the base 8, a pipe groove 10 is arranged around the side wall of the groove 9, a pipe shell 2 penetrates through the bottom end of the outer side of the fixed ring 1, a hose 3 penetrates through the side wall of the pipe shell 2, a movable plate 4 is movably connected to the inner side wall of the fixed ring 1, a connecting column 11 is movably connected to the bottom side of the central shaft of the movable plate 4, a movable ring 12 is fixedly connected to the side wall of the connecting column 11, a movable bead 13 is movably connected to the inner side wall of the movable ring 12, a connecting plate 6 is fixedly connected to the bottom of the side wall of the fixed ring 1, a pipe barrel 7 penetrates through the side wall of the connecting column 11, a connecting shaft 14 is arranged at the joint of the side wall of the pipe barrel 7 and the outer end of the connecting column 11, and a box door 15 penetrates through the pipe barrel 7.
The movable plate 4 is formed by movably connecting a plurality of sub-plates, and when the scraps and residues are extruded to the inner end of the movable plate 4, the inner end of the movable plate 4 can be directly pressed and tilted towards the inner end.
Wherein, the junction of fly leaf 4 and retainer plate 1 is provided with reset spring, and the inner of fly leaf 4 can receive reset spring's elasticity to resume balanced state under the condition that does not receive water pressure gravity.
The outer end of the connecting column 11 is fixedly connected to the side wall of the tube barrel 7, and when the gas in the tube barrel 7 is sucked back, the plug in the fixing ring 1 can be pulled out.
The outer end of the movable plate 4 penetrates through the side wall of the fixed ring 1 and penetrates through the inner side of the top of the tube barrel 7, and when the side wall of the movable plate 4 moves, the gas movement in the tube barrel 7 can be influenced.
The outer end of the movable plate 4 is movably connected with a piston, the piston is connected in the inner side wall of the pipe barrel 7 in a sliding mode, and when the movable plate 4 moves, the piston can be directly driven to slide up and down on the inner side wall of the pipe barrel 7, so that gas can be pressurized.
The side wall of the box door 15 is connected to the side wall of the connecting shaft 14 in a sliding manner, and when the box door 15 slides downwards, the inside of the connecting column 11 can be communicated with the inside of the pipe barrel 7.
The bottom end of the side wall of the box door 15 is provided with an arc-shaped bent shape, and when the side wall of the connecting shaft 14 is contacted with water, the box door 15 can be lifted upwards.
The working principle is as follows: when the sewage treatment device is used, discharged water passes through the position on the inner side of the top of the fixed ring 1 (as shown in fig. 2), sewage is discharged from the center of the middle part of the movable plate 4, and when the weight of the sewage is accumulated to a certain degree, the opening on the middle part of the movable plate 4 can be directly enlarged so as to extrude the sewage from the opening;
the sewage is continuously discharged and extruded to the top side of the movable plate 4, in the process that the movable plate 4 is pressed downwards, the outer end of the movable plate 4 can be pulled to the top side of the pipe barrel 7, the outer end of the movable plate 4 and the inner side of the pipe barrel 7 are connected with the piston, when the inner end of the movable plate 4 is pressed downwards, the outer end of the movable plate 4 can pull the piston in the pipe barrel 7 to lift upwards, a certain amount of pressure can be upwards sucked to the interior of the pipe barrel 7 by the piston, the gas in the pipe barrel 7 upwards and reversely sucks the gas in the connecting column 11, the residue and waste scraps clamped from the center of the movable plate 4 can be sucked to the center of the movable plate 4 in the connecting column 11, and the residue and waste scraps are directly sucked to the interior of the connecting column 11;
when the inside residue and sweeps of the connecting column 11 are sucked to be about to directly reach the pipe barrel 7, the side wall of the connecting shaft 14 can firstly contact moisture, the side wall can absorb the moisture to bulge towards the side wall, the bottom end of the side wall of the box door 15 is provided with an arc (as shown in fig. 4), when the side wall of the connecting shaft 14 bulges, a slightly convex arc-shaped bubble can be generated, the bottom end of the box door 15 is directly pushed to move upwards, the connecting port between the pipe barrel 7 and the connecting shaft 14 can be directly plugged, gas cannot pass through, the residue and sweeps can directly slide out along the inner pipeline of the connecting column 11, and blockage is avoided.
